How to reserve library books and school resources for your classroom
- 1In the sidebar under "Library & resources", click "Reserve" (page header: "Browse the catalog, then place a hold or reserve.")
- 2Check the recommendation rows — "For your assignments", "Recommended for you" — surfaced from your lessons and classes
- 3Use the "Books" and "Resources" tabs to browse, with the "Search title or author…" and "Search — name, projector, seats…" boxes and the category filter
- 4On a book, click "Place hold"; on a resource, click "Reserve" and pick your dates
- 5Track everything under "My holds & reservations" at the top, and use "Cancel" to release one
